Tara Patterson Hammons is a dedicated advocate for educational equity, youth development, and leadership empowerment. With over 20 years of experience in program development, college access, and nonprofit leadership, she brings a strategic and visionary approach to her role as Deputy Director. A licensed employment attorney and social worker, Tara has led initiatives that support under-resourced youth, create inclusive learning environments, and advance racial and social justice in the U.S. and South Africa. She has worked extensively in leadership development, mentoring, and community engagement, helping young people navigate pathways to higher education and career success. Tara has served as a board member for Freedom School Partners, the Executive Director of STRIVE, Inc., and the Consulting Program Director for the Dorothy Counts-Scoggins Mentoring and Social Justice Program (DCSMSJP)—organizations committed to empowering youth through education, leadership, and social impact.
At CYC, Tara oversees operations and programming, ensuring that the organization continues to expand its impact by equipping high-achieving, under-resourced students with the resources, mentorship, and opportunities they need to thrive. She is passionate about fostering a culture of growth, collaboration, and excellence within the organization. Tara holds a Juris Doctorate and a Master’s in Social Work from Howard University, and a Bachelor’s degree from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. A lifelong Tar Heel and community leader, she is committed to breaking down barriers to opportunity and helping students achieve their full potential.
